The Russian police are searching for a 19-year-old student of the Russian Presidential Academy of National Economy and Public Administration. Her name is Mariam Ismailova, she is reported missing since June 12. Supposedly, she made an attempt to join the ISIS.
Her family believes she followed the way of Varvara Karaulova, a student of Moscow State University, who also tried to join ISIS, reports LifeNews.
“By now we have learnt that she had her foreign passport issued, keeping it secret from everybody, took the salary from her work and went to the airport. From the Sheremetyevo Airport she flew to Istanbul,” Ismailova’s father said.
Press office of the Russian Presidential Academy of National Economy and Public Administration has confirmed to EADaily that Ismailova is a second-year student of the academy, but could provide no further details.
Ismailova has not been put on the international wanted list yet.
As EADaily reported earlier, Varvara Karaulova from Moscow State University tried to enter ISIS. She was detained when crossing the Turkish border with Syria and sent home.
